Amendment 11 #
Motion for a resolution
Recital A
A. whereas EU citizenship is one of most tangible achievements of the EU and confers on EU citizens a set of fundamental rights, including free movement in the EU, the right to participate in European democratic life and the right to be protected from discrimination; while ensuring equal opportunities;

Amendment 15 #
Motion for a resolution
Recital B a (new)
B a. whereas active citizenship is better ensured if the fundamental needs of citizens are satisfied; hence, the protection provided by minimum wages is of great importance and is a prerequisite for the goal EU has set, to leave no one behind;

Amendment 19 #
Motion for a resolution
Recital B d (new)
B d. whereas numerous cross-border and seasonal workers face difficult, unhealthy and not safe working conditions, little or no job security and insufficient or no social security coverage and access to social benefits; whereas many cross-border and seasonal workers often come from vulnerable social groups and regions; whereas COVID-19 crisis has exacerbated the already existing precarious situations of numerous cross- border and seasonal workers, creating gaps in the implementation of existing legislation for their protection;

Amendment 48 #
Motion for a resolution
Paragraph 1 c (new)
1 c. Stresses the precarious conditions cross-border and seasonal workers are facing, especially after the COVID-19 crisis; calls on the Commission and the Member States to take action to address the vulnerabilities that cross-border and seasonal migrant workers face in the context of the COVID-19crisis and to ensure the effective application and enforcement of Union law related to labour mobility, social security coordination among Member States and the right to equal pay for1 equal work in the same place; 1https://eur-lex.europa.eu/legal- content/EN/T XT/PDF/?uri=OJ:C:2021:362:FULL&a mp;from=EN

Amendment 49 #
Motion for a resolution
Paragraph 1 d (new)
1 d. Calls the Commission and MS to agree on a basic set of common definitions regarding vulnerable groups, which may include groups such as women, LGBTQI people, migrants and refugees, people from low income households, ethnic or linguistic minorities, and persons with disabilities;
